Excerpt from Brown Alumni Monthly, Vol. 16: December 1915 To return to the New Year's Day foot ball game: after the Carlisle Indian game at Providence on Thanksgiving Day an extraordinary responsibility devolved upon the Brown team because of the necessity of keeping in training for the Washington game more than a month later. How successful the attempt will prove is an open question. Moreover, there is a five days railroad trip to be taken into consideration. Differences of climate are also to be reckoned in. We shall hope for the best, but every Brown man must realize the difficulties under which the team will labor in the effort to bring the season to a triumphant close. Even if a defeat is registered for us at Pasadena, the Monthly believes the trip will have been worth while.
